Gollwitzer. Author content. Webb• If/Then/Because Statement • IF [proposed actions], THEN [expected outcomes] BECAUSE [research to support this logic]. EXAMPLE: IF families have more opportunities for engagement, THEN student retention will increase BECAUSE “research shows that family engagement in education is directly related to a range of benefits for students, including
